Photographs being shown and officer describing what appears to be a shoe print (toe portion) in a red substance that appears to be blood. Also officer describes he noted garbage can outside garage door appears to have a red mark that appears to be blood.
 
They returned to Jennifer's house. Brought in a scent canine.

He observed a footprint, possibly in blood, near the vehicle in the garage. Photo shown.

Observed red that appeared to be blood on a trash can in the garage.

Photos of what appeared to LE as drops, and also a smear that appeared to have been cleaned up or attempted to.

Investigator Patton arrived abd it was determined to be a crime scene. State Police arrived.

At 11:30pm he conducted a neighborhood canvas. Looking for cameras.
